The album's title is a deliberate, playful nod to Doggystyle , yet the sound reflects significant artistic evolution. Snoop has noted that while other producers might defer to his celebrity, Dre remains a perfectionist who pushes him to treat his voice like an instrument. The production moves away from the raw, basement feel of the early '90s toward a more complex, layered soundscape.
